Transaction 85c18424a402856a98512f96dcdcc47f4c5a1e476570064c7b7fbfe722a18bba
1 Input
1 Output
-
85c18424a402856a98512f96dcdcc47f4c5a1e476570064c7b7fbfe722a18bba:0
- value
- 438021
- script pubkey
- OP_0 OP_PUSHBYTES_20 67703d5276cdce3dea974bf0d014cf0f8f9687d6
- address
- bc1qvacr65nkeh8rm65hf0cdq9x0p78edp7k6gzk9w